In the summer of 1902, a grim tragedy befell the community near Cheyenne, Oklahoma, with the death of Sheriff Andrew Jackson Bullard. On a day reported as both June 30th and July 2nd, Sheriff Bullard and his deputy, John Cogburn, were investigating a pair of suspicious men known by the names Green and Whitehead. The suspects were believed to be involved in selling stolen saddles and other goods in the area.
